It was different when I was in college. A long time ago, when I was still in college. I once joined a writing community. All writers joined online. Every city held meetings every once in a while. They also gathered at annual events. There was online coaching to dissect writing and rewards for members who diligently sent their writing to the media. The reward could be exchanged for a literary camp ticket every year. What did I get? Networking with a number of famous writers in Bandung City. Don't forget, I have a network of fiction editors in the Bandung mass media. During college I participated in that community.
Until finally, I worked as a journalist. Joining and doing volunteer work led me to work as a journalist in Bandung. Volunteering did not stop there. I also joined a number of organizations on campus and the network was quite large. Moreover, when I worked as a journalist, I was still involved in the organization. What did I get? From there, I got a ticket to Jakarta.
In Jakarta, I introduced a number of legislators and a number of officials. I worked as an assistant to the commissioner of the Indonesian Child Protection Commission. I worked for about two years. I met a lot of people. My capital for working is basic writing. I can write travel reports, write news and of course I take photos. Did I stop joining the community? Of course I didn't. I joined an organization with a larger management.
A number of intrigues and politics that I got. In this organization, it is bigger and very close to a number of other legislators and ministers. I learned to lead opinion, create positive narratives and trends, of course I learned about actions or demonstrations that can convey opinions well. At the same time, I also became a volunteer for Jokowi's 2019 victory to become president. I learned to manage better narratives, social media campaigns and others. Issue analysis especially.
What were the results? Not long after, I got a job at a well-known NGO in Indonesia with a very large income at that time. All the jobs I got, I didn't need to apply for jobs. I entered based on work in the organization. For others, I rely on insiders. But, I see this is a network built from volunteer work. When will I try it again? I will try it when I am abroad.
